No, Moscow and Jerusalem are not on the same longitude. Moscow is located at approximately 37.6 degrees east longitude, while Jerusalem is situated at around 35.2 degrees east longitude. This means that Moscow is further east of the prime meridian (0 degrees longitude) compared to Jerusalem.

Moscow and Jerusalem share the same time from the Friday before the last Sunday of March to the last Sunday of October, when Israel is on Daylight Saving Time. During the rest of the year, Moscow is one hour ahead of Jerusalem.
A flight from Jerusalem, Israel to Moscow, Russia is about 2.5 hours.
